Prime Day 2026 SSD Deals Offer Relief From Tech Price Hikes

High solid-state drive prices are getting a temporary cut during Prime Day 2026. Discounts on best-selling portable SSDs and NVMe drives are giving shoppers a brief window to bypass the year’s ongoing tech price hikes.

What happened

The cost of solid-state storage remains stubbornly high across the technology industry this year. However, recent retail events are showing some cracks in those elevated price tags.

A new wave of Prime Day discounts has targeted popular storage devices. The price cuts specifically apply to top-selling portable solid-state drives and internal NVMe drives.

These markdowns provide a rare opportunity to upgrade storage without paying the fully inflated 2026 rates. Retailers are dropping prices on highly sought-after models that have otherwise remained expensive.

The discounts span multiple major storage brands that have dominated the best-seller lists. Shoppers are seeing these reductions applied directly at checkout during the Prime Day window.

Both external backup drives and internal system drives are seeing decent percentage drops.

The catch

These discounts offer only a little bit of relief rather than a return to historical low prices. The base cost of solid-state drives is still higher than usual.

A decent percentage off an inflated base price still leaves the final cost relatively high. Buyers are beating the worst of the 2026 hikes, but they are not finding record-breaking bargains.

Furthermore, these promotions are tied strictly to a specific retail event. Once Prime Day ends, prices will likely rebound to their standard, elevated 2026 levels.

What to verify

Shoppers should check the price history of specific NVMe and portable drives using third-party tracking tools. Retailers sometimes artificially inflate base prices right before a major sale.

Verify the read and write speeds of the discounted models. Older, slower drives often receive the deepest price cuts during major clearance events.

Confirm that internal NVMe drives are compatible with the target motherboard or gaming console. Different hardware requires specific generations of NVMe technology to function properly.

Check if the portable SSDs include the necessary cables in the box. Missing accessories can quickly erase the savings gained from the initial discount.
